Creamy Garlic Vinaigrette Dressing

When I discovered this recipe, I think I did the happy dance for a week. I LOVE THIS DRESSING. It is not low in calorie, but in small quantities will delight the taste buds.




Creamy Garlic Vinaigrette Dressing

1 cup canola oil (ouch)
1/4 cup red wine vinegar
1/4 cup fat free plain yogurt
1 1/2 tsp salt
1/2 tsp dry mustard
2 T sugar
2 tsp dry parsley flakes
1 tsp minced garlic
freshly cracked pepper to taste

Mix all this together in the blender or food processor and drink it straight out of the bottle.

This does separate in the fridge. Just shake it and enjoy it.

88 calories per tablespoon

This is great with pasta salad or on a Greek salad.
